Animation and VFX Salary in India: Career & Growth Guide (2026)

The Animation and VFX industry in India has transformed into one of the fastest-growing creative career domains. With the explosive growth of OTT platforms, gaming studios, advertising agencies, YouTube creators, and digital-first brands, animation and visual effects are no longer niche professions limited to metro cities.

For students, parents, and career aspirants in Indore and nearby cities, understanding salary potential, career growth, job roles, and learning pathways is critical before choosing animation or VFX as a profession.

This detailed guide provides a realistic, role-wise salary breakdown from fresher to senior level, freelancing income potential, city-wise salary comparison, and explains how professional training can accelerate your career growth.


Overview of the Animation & VFX Industry in India

India has emerged as a global outsourcing and production hub for animation, VFX, and digital content. Indian studios now work on:

  • International films and OTT originals
  • Web series for Netflix, Amazon Prime, Disney+, and Hotstar
  • AAA and mobile gaming projects
  • Advertising, branding, and product films
  • YouTube content, reels, and digital campaigns

Government initiatives like AVGC promotion, affordable production pipelines, and high-quality talent availability have increased demand for skilled professionals across India — including Tier-2 cities such as Indore, which offer lower living costs and growing studio ecosystems.


Animation and VFX Salary in India: Overall Overview

Salaries in animation and VFX depend on skills, specialization, software knowledge, portfolio quality, and studio exposure rather than academic degrees.

Average Salary Range in India:

  • Fresher (0–1 year): ₹2.5 – ₹4.5 LPA
  • Mid-Level (2–5 years): ₹5 – ₹10 LPA
  • Senior Level (6–10 years): ₹12 – ₹20+ LPA
  • Freelance / International Projects: Project-based or $20–60 per hour

Professionals with strong demo reels and production experience often earn above industry averages.


Fresher Salary in Animation and VFX (0–1 Year)

Freshers typically start as junior artists, production assistants, or trainees. Initial salaries are modest, but growth is fast for candidates with practical skills, internships, and strong portfolios.

Common Fresher Job Roles and Salaries

  • Junior 2D Animator: ₹2.5 – ₹4 LPA
  • Junior 3D Animator: ₹3 – ₹5 LPA
  • Roto & Paint Artist: ₹2.5 – ₹4 LPA
  • Junior VFX Compositor: ₹3 – ₹4.5 LPA
  • Motion Graphics Designer: ₹3 – ₹5 LPA

At this stage, professionals focus on learning studio pipelines, meeting deadlines, and improving technical accuracy.


Mid-Level Animation & VFX Salary (2–5 Years)

With experience, specialization, and exposure to real projects, salaries increase significantly. Mid-level artists handle complex shots, client briefs, and partial leadership responsibilities.

Popular Mid-Level Roles and Salaries

  • 3D Animator: ₹6 – ₹10 LPA
  • VFX Compositor: ₹6 – ₹12 LPA
  • Lighting & Rendering Artist: ₹7 – ₹12 LPA
  • Character Rigging Artist: ₹6 – ₹10 LPA
  • Game Artist: ₹6 – ₹12 LPA

Artists proficient in Maya, Blender, Unreal Engine, After Effects, Nuke, Houdini, and Substance tools command higher salaries.


Senior-Level Animation & VFX Salary (6–10+ Years)

Senior professionals with creative leadership, technical expertise, and team management skills earn premium compensation.

Senior & Leadership Roles

  • Senior VFX Artist: ₹12 – ₹20+ LPA
  • Animation Supervisor: ₹15 – ₹25 LPA
  • Creative Director: ₹18 – ₹30+ LPA
  • Technical Director (TD): ₹20 – ₹35+ LPA

At this level, professionals work on high-budget films, international OTT projects, and complex pipelines.


Freelancing & International Income Opportunities

Freelancing has opened global income opportunities for Indian artists.

Freelance Income Potential

  • Beginner Freelancers: ₹1,500 – ₹3,000 per day
  • Experienced Freelancers: ₹5,000 – ₹10,000 per day
  • International Clients: $20–60 per hour

Plat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, ArtStation, LinkedIn, and studio referrals help artists secure international projects.


Animation & VFX Salary by City in India

  • Mumbai, Bangalore, Hyderabad: Highest salary potential due to major studios
  • Pune, Chennai: Medium to high salaries
  • Indore: Growing opportunities, lower living costs, strong ROI for freshers

For many students, starting a career in Indore offers a balance of affordability and career growth.


Is Animation and VFX a Good Career in India?

Yes. Animation and VFX are ideal for individuals who:

  • Prefer skill-based and portfolio-driven careers
  • Enjoy creativity, storytelling, and technology
  • Want global exposure and freelancing opportunities
  • Are comfortable with continuous learning

Unlike traditional careers, degrees matter less than skills and demo reels in this industry.


How to Start a Career in Animation and VFX

  1. Choose a specialization (2D, 3D, VFX, Gaming, Motion Graphics)
  2. Get professional, industry-oriented training
  3. Build a strong portfolio and demo reel
  4. Work on live projects and internships
  5. Apply for placements and freelance projects
